About The Position

This role supports the Manufacturing Assembly area under general supervision, following routine administrative processes to ensure accuracy, timeliness, and quality. The position assists with the setup, operation, maintenance, and troubleshooting of machinery/equipment. It also involves monitoring and installing components of basic in-process products, assemblies, or sub-assemblies on the assembly line. The role focuses on building competency with routine machinery, ensuring precision in daily assembly production records for manufacturing performance analysis, and demonstrating Johnson & Johnson’s Leadership Imperatives and Credo. This is an individual contributor role that executes typically routine tasks and provides support for internal teams in the Manufacturing Assembly area. The operator will operate different equipment ensuring compliance with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P) regulations, procedures, and specifications. They will also ensure equipment used for manufacturing has preventive maintenance and calibrations in compliance, maintain a clean and organized work area in accordance with FIFO, KANBAN, and the 5'S program, and sanitize adequately to ensure GMP compliance.
